Vintage Ait Bou Ichaouen Carpet
A large vintage carpet from the Ait Bou Ichaouen tribe, which was originally woven as a family sleeping rug. The hatched symmetrical ladder motifs are formed into lozenges within which are embedded Berber cross motifs. The deep blood red- maroon palette is combined with and bordered by black. Woven in pure hand-spun wool, with a neat hand-trimmed pile, the carpet is finished with areas of flatweave bands at both ends. There are some restorations and some nibbling into the fringes as found. The Ait Bou Ichaouen inhabit one of the most isolated regions of Morocco, the far eastern reaches of the High Atlas Mountains, where they meet the Sahara. Their rugs are marked by their use of strong, seemingly complex, graphics and bold colours
Size : 3.70m by 1.90m or 12’2’’ by 6’3’’ approx
